Performance Characteristics
Practical Values
The current-rating method
gives designers practical val-
ues applicable to their appli-
cations. While the specified
current levels for a contact
may be lower than for other
testing methods, they are
more realistic and simplify
the system design process.
"Spec-manship" is replaced
by a realistic assessment of
the current-carrying capacity
of a contact under varying
conditions of temperature,
connector loading, and wire
size.

Next are rating factors, a
table of multipliers to
account for connector
loading and for smaller
wire sizes. The designer
first determines the base
current for the ambient
conditions of the applica-
tion, then multiplies this
base current by the rating
factors to find the current
level for the application's
loading factor and wire
size.

An Example:
To demonstrate the method of specifying current, consider the
following application conditions, an ambient temperature of
65°C, a 50% loading of contacts in the housing, and 20 AWG
[0.6 mm2] wire.
0
From Figure 1, the base current rating is 14 ampere with 18
AWG [0.8 mm2] wire.
Figure 2, the rating factor for 50% loading and 20 AWG [0.6
mm2] wire is 0.68.
The specific rating for this application is the product of the
base rating and the rating factor:
Each of the contacts can carry 9.5 ampere.
